You will meet your viking guide and while preparing for the tour you will listen to all safety instructions and a nice introductory Viking Tale. You will be stopping at almost all of the popular Copenhagen sites. Ready, Set, Go! You will be passing Rosenborg Castle and the King’s Gardens and cycle across colorful Nyhavn (New Harbour) towards the most photographed lady in Copenhagen: The Little Mermaid. Here you will stop to hear some mermaid anecdotes and have time for a selfie while continuing the Viking style. You will then head around the fortress (Kastellet) to the Gefion Fountain where your guide will tell you the story of the powerful goddess.



By now, you will already know how to greet people in Danish and you’ll have awesome stories to add to your weaponry. Continuing on, get ready to feast your eyes on some eclectic architecture at Amalienborg Palace, The Marble Church and the modern Opera House. Enjoy the lively area of Nyhavn and don’t forget to take a postcard picture before heading over The kissing Bridge to Freetown Christiania.



Keep riding and enjoy the view on route to Christiansborg Castle and listen our guides insights about the royal’s old family home. Continue to the City hall and take a glimpse at both the modern and old buildings that surround Tivoli park, uncover some secrets (or maybe other things) and learn about the real Hans Christian Andersen. By now you could start calling yourself a local and… Wait… What’s that on your face? You’re already growing a Viking beard! Time to sink the pace and enjoy the charming arches of Gammeltorv (Old Square), the “hyggelige” (cozy) streets of the Latin Quarter, and hear more anecdotes: “Cue the mysterious background music…” We’re talking MURDER STORIES and FIRE! Pass by Vor Frue Kirke (The Church of our Lady) and stop at Sankt Petri Kirke to hear a story about love and betrayal.



Finally head to the round tower and learn about the story of this very unique observatory. Now you are not only a Viking but you are also a very knowledgeable Copenhagener so let’s take a proper Viking picture! The tour ends where you started.
